FWIW, I feel the second Tsar album is one of the most
unfairly-villified-by-Audities albums of 2005. It's cool that it's not a lot
of people's cup of tea, and it's definitely a lot trashier and rougher than
the first, but it's most DEFINITELY still a power-pop album, just one that
owes a huge debt to The Stooges or '70s arena rock (I hear a lot of T Rex).
If you really liked the first album (and many people did), then "Band Girls
Money" is definitely still worth a try. It's also on eMusic if you don't
want to take a big risk on it.
